如何使用Java Hutool加密手机号
1. 概述
在Java开发中,使用Hutool这个工具类库可以方便地实现对手机号的加密。下面将介绍如何使用Hutool来对手机号进行加密。
2. 加密流程
下面是使用Hutool加密手机号的步骤:
步骤 | 描述 |
---|---|
1 | 导入Hutool工具类库 |
2 | 创建手机号加密工具类 |
3 | 对手机号进行加密 |
3. 具体步骤
步骤1:导入Hutool工具类库
首先,需要在项目中导入Hutool工具类库。可以使用Maven进行依赖管理,添加以下依赖到pom.xml文件中:
<dependency>
<groupId>cn.hutool</groupId>
<artifactId>hutool-all</artifactId>
<version>5.7.1</version>
</dependency>
步骤2:创建手机号加密工具类
接下来,创建一个手机号加密的工具类,可以命名为PhoneUtil。在该工具类中,编写加密手机号的方法:
import cn.hutool.core.util.StrUtil;
public class PhoneUtil {
public static String encryptPhone(String phone) {
// 对手机号进行加密处理,这里使用模拟的加密算法
String encryptedPhone = StrUtil.reverse(phone);
return encryptedPhone;
}
}
步骤3:对手机号进行加密
现在可以在项目中调用PhoneUtil类的encryptPhone方法来对手机号进行加密:
public class Main {
public static void main(String[] args) {
String phone = "13888888888";
String encryptedPhone = PhoneUtil.encryptPhone(phone);
System.out.println("原始手机号:" + phone);
System.out.println("加密后手机号:" + encryptedPhone);
}
}
结论
通过以上步骤,我们成功地使用Hutool工具类库对手机号进行了加密。首先导入Hutool依赖,然后编写加密方法,最后在主程序中调用方法进行加密。希望这篇文章能够帮助你快速掌握如何使用Java Hutool加密手机号的方法。